Diana Lynn Green's Obituary
Racine-Diana Lynn Green, 65, passed away surrounded by her loving family after a 16-year courageous battle with cancer on Sunday, June 20, 2021, in Kenosha.
Diana was born to the late Hank and Shirley (nee Shores) Kelenosfke on February 8, 1956, in Racine. She worked as a manufacturer for Surgitech for 15 years plus additional time in a care giving capacity either working with children or caring for the vulnerable and sick as a CNA for several years.
Diana graduated from Horlick High School. She then graduated from Gateway Technical College with a CNA diploma. Diana loved to bowl, play bingo, and gamble. She was a strong woman with a huge heart and a wonderful soul. She loved her family and friends with all her heart.
